Two games I love more than anything: the colony management game Dwarf Fortress and John Carpenter's The Thing, a 1982 science fiction horror film about an underground base in Antarctica in which Kurt Russell learns the true value of friendship. Now one holy modder has combined these two blessed properties together with a Dwarf Fortress mod called The Parasyte-Thing.

As you might have guessed from the title, the mod is inspired by The Thing and Parasyte, a horror manga series in which tiny alien organisms infiltrate and take over people's bodies with terrifying results. Combine the threats of necromancers, vampires and monsters in Dwarf Fortress into one unpredictable, infectious enemy and you have the Parasyte-Thing.

With the mod enabled, you will randomly encounter parasites on the surface - according to modder GhostPutty, they appear the same way as titans, but are usually the result of bites from infected parasites in frozen biomes or the third layer of caves.

When this happens, you get in trouble - in the Dwarf Fortress community this is known as "FUN", always with a capital letter. GhostPutty worked on the mod with LJneko who created extremely red and rough illustrations for the time FUN really kicks off: there are bulky beasts with teeth growing where teeth shouldn't be, gnomes falling apart to reveal toothy alien maws , and plant-like structures (also with teeth).

GhostPutty says there are some recipes you can use to either stop the monsters from spreading. Or perhaps involve them - we believe that the players will be able to find out for themselves.

You can find Parasyte-Thing In workshop Steam for Dwarf Fortress, and to take advantage of it. Just click the green subscribe button. Fire up Dwarf Fortress and enable the Parasyte-Thing mod during world generation and you'll be ready to embark on what's sure to be a very intense expedition.
